1. Partnership between Microsoft and SAP

Microsoft and SAP have a long-standing strategic alliance that enhances Azure’s credibility as a trusted platform for SAP workloads. This partnership extends beyond branding—it translates into real-world collaboration that simplifies and accelerates cloud adoption.

SAP itself runs many of its internal systems on Azure, including the flagship SAP S/4HANA suite. The SAP Embrace program, co-developed by Microsoft and SAP, delivers reference architectures, migration blueprints, and best practices to support enterprise transformation. This collaboration ensures continuous optimization of SAP solutions on Azure and gives customers the peace of mind through co-engineered solutions validated by both vendors.

2. Certified infrastructure for high performance and scalability

Azure offers a broad range of SAP-certified virtual machines and bare-metal instances that are purpose-built to handle the demands of SAP HANA and NetWeaver workloads. This includes compute-optimized, memory-intensive, and storage-efficient options for any enterprise .

Microsoft Azure provides a broad set of infrastructure options tailored to support diverse SAP HANA workload requirements. M-series virtual machines are designed to support large in-memory HANA databases, while Edsv5 VMs are optimized for performance-intensive compute tasks. For enterprises requiring extreme scalability, SAP HANA on Azure Large Instances (HALI) delivers up to 24 TB of memory per instance. These infrastructure options allow businesses to dynamically scale SAP environments without overprovisioning or sacrificing performance.

3. Built-in high availability and disaster recovery

For enterprises running mission-critical SAP applications, downtime is not an option. Azure is designed with high availability and disaster recovery in mind, enabling businesses to architect resilient SAP landscapes with confidence.

Azure allows SAP workloads to be deployed across Availability Zones and Regions, minimizing the risk of localized failures. Features such as Azure Site Recovery, SAP HANA System Replication, and geo-redundant storage (GRS) provide the backbone for robust failover strategies and data protection. These capabilities help organizations maintain business continuity while meeting strict RTO and RPO targets.

4. Hybrid and multi-cloud flexibility

Many enterprises operate in hybrid environments, where not all the SAP systems can or should move to the cloud immediately. The Azure architecture supports hybrid and multi-cloud strategies without forcing trade-offs between control and agility.

With Azure Arc, organizations can extend cloud-native management and governance to SAP workloads hosted on-premises or in other clouds. This enables centralized visibility, consistent policy enforcement, and seamless workload mobility. Businesses with regulatory, data residency, or latency-sensitive requirements benefit greatly from this hybrid flexibility.

5. Integrated security and compliance framework

Security and compliance are top priorities when hosting business-critical workloads in the cloud. Azure provides a multi-layered security model tailored to enterprise environments, especially those running SAP.

Security features include network segmentation, data encryption in transit and at rest, role-based access control via Azure AD, and continuous threat monitoring with services like Microsoft Defender for Cloud. Azure meets a broad spectrum of compliance requirements, supporting certifications such as GDPR, HIPAA, FedRAMP, and various ISO standards. These ensure that SAP workloads are both secure and compliant from day one.

6. Advanced analytics, AI, and innovation capabilities

One of Azure’s major differentiators is its ability to supercharge SAP workloads with advanced analytics and artificial intelligence. This enables businesses to extract more strategic value from their SAP data while driving innovation.

Azure services such as Power BI, Azure Synapse Analytics, and Azure Machine Learning allow seamless integration of SAP data with external sources for enhanced insights. From predictive analytics to intelligent automation, companies can modernize operations, forecast demand, optimize supply chains, and make faster, data-driven decisions—turning SAP from a transactional system into a catalyst for growth.

7. Enterprise-grade support and ecosystem

Cloud-based SAP workload migration and management require expert knowledge and technical proficiency. Azure is backed by a global ecosystem of SAP-certified partners, solution architects, and support engineers who understand the complexities of SAP transformations.

Microsoft provides tools like the SAP Migration Assessment, prescriptive guidance, and Azure Expert Managed Service Providers (MSPs) to help organizations plan and execute successful migrations. Integrated support models between SAP and Microsoft ensure that any incidents are quickly addressed through coordinated troubleshooting, reducing downtime and accelerating time to resolution.
